Glitter Gal Light As A Feather & Suede Review, Swatches & Nail Art.

Hey guys! Today I have a review of two Glitter Gal Holographic Polishes, Light As A Feather & Suede!

Light as a Feather is a pale white grey linear holo, I used 4 very thin coats for these pictures.
Three coats was perfect coverage, with no VNL but of course being my clumsy self I dented one and added a forth coat to make them look perfect again :)
The formula for this polish is great, the coats go on thin and the first coat went on a bit uneven but after that it evened out perfectly and went on very smooth.

Suede is a Taupe-y chocolate milky brown linear holographic polish, The formula was a little thicker than light as a Feather, but not by any means too thick or hard to work with. It applied perfectly and I used three coats for the pictures above.

Neither of these polishes are crazy strong holos but I actually love the subtleness of them. I really LOVE the formula on these, I dare to say that they have the best formula on a holo I have ever used.
Most holos are so thin and don't hold up well but these really do. I haven't done a really long wear on them yet but Light as a Feather made it over three days with zero tipwear. Which for me, especially a holo is wonderful seeing as I stay at home cook, change diapers and wash my hands A LOT. 
The only disappointment for me was that I didn't realize how small the bottles would be, but seeing as they are currently working on making bigger ones that isn't even a issue!
